The Enchantment of Lake Nakuru
Leaving the Mara behind, we journeyed north to Lake Nakuru National Park. Known for its breathtaking beauty and diverse birdlife, the park did not disappoint. Our accommodation at Sarova Lion Hill was perfectly situated, offering stunning views of the lake and its famous flamingos. The lodge itself was a blend of luxury and nature, with staff who welcomed us with genuine warmth.
The game drive through Lake Nakuru was a highlight, with sightings of endangered black and white rhinos, Rothschild’s giraffes, and the elusive tree-climbing lions. The park’s serene atmosphere was a stark contrast to the bustling Mara, yet equally captivating. A Tranquil Finale at Lake Naivasha
Our final day took us to the tranquil waters of Lake Naivasha. The boat ride across the lake was a serene experience, with hippos lazily surfacing and a myriad of bird species gracing the shoreline. The guided nature walk on Crescent Island was a unique opportunity to walk among giraffes, zebras, and antelopes in a predator-free environment.
